The Ultimate Guide to Selling Your Home in Costa Mesa, CA

Expert Tips and Strategies for a Successful Home Sale in Costa Mesa
June 10, 2025

Selling a home in Costa Mesa, CA, is a significant undertaking that requires careful planning and execution. Known for its vibrant arts scene, proximity to beautiful beaches, and bustling shopping districts, Costa Mesa offers a unique real estate market that can be both rewarding and challenging for sellers. Understanding the local market dynamics, preparing your home for sale, and navigating the selling process are crucial steps to ensure a successful transaction.

Understanding the Costa Mesa Real Estate Market

The real estate market in Costa Mesa is characterized by its diverse range of properties, from charming mid-century homes to modern condos. Before listing your home, it's essential to understand current market conditions, including average home prices, the pace of sales, and buyer preferences. Costa Mesa's neighborhoods, such as Eastside Costa Mesa and Mesa Verde, each have distinct characteristics that can influence your home's appeal and pricing strategy. Collaborating with a knowledgeable local real estate agent can provide valuable insights into market trends and help you set a competitive asking price.

Preparing Your Home for Sale

First impressions matter, and preparing your home for sale is a critical step in attracting potential buyers. Start by enhancing your home's curb appeal with landscaping updates and a fresh coat of paint. Inside, declutter and depersonalize spaces to allow buyers to envision themselves living in the home. Consider minor repairs and updates, such as fixing leaky faucets or replacing outdated fixtures, to increase your home's appeal. Professional staging can also highlight your home's best features and create an inviting atmosphere that resonates with buyers.

Setting the Right Price

Pricing your home correctly is crucial to attracting serious buyers and achieving a successful sale. Overpricing can deter potential buyers, while underpricing may leave money on the table. A comprehensive market analysis conducted by your real estate agent will compare your home to similar properties recently sold in Costa Mesa. This analysis considers factors such as location, size, condition, and unique features. Setting a competitive price based on this data ensures your home stands out in the market and attracts offers.

Marketing Your Home Effectively

Effective marketing is essential to reach a broad audience and generate interest in your property. High-quality photography and virtual tours can showcase your home's best features online, where most buyers begin their search. Additionally, listing your home on multiple platforms, including real estate websites and local publications, increases visibility. Open houses and private showings provide opportunities for potential buyers to experience your home firsthand. A well-rounded marketing strategy crafted by your real estate agent can maximize exposure and attract qualified buyers.

Navigating Offers and Negotiations

Once your home is on the market, you may receive offers from interested buyers. Each offer should be carefully reviewed with your real estate agent to assess its terms, including the offered price, contingencies, and closing timeline. Negotiations may be necessary to reach an agreement that satisfies both parties. Your agent's expertise in negotiation can be invaluable in securing favorable terms and ensuring a smooth transaction. It's important to remain flexible and open to counteroffers while keeping your ultimate goals in mind.

Managing Inspections and Appraisals

After accepting an offer, the buyer will typically conduct a home inspection and appraisal. These steps are crucial in the home-selling process, as they can impact the final sale. During the inspection, a professional will assess the condition of your home, identifying any potential issues that may need addressing. The appraisal determines the fair market value of your property, ensuring the buyer's lender is comfortable with the loan amount. Being prepared for these assessments and addressing any concerns promptly can help maintain the momentum of the sale.

Understanding Closing Costs and Paperwork

Closing costs are an essential consideration in the home-selling process. These expenses, which can include agent commissions, title insurance, and escrow fees, are typically deducted from the sale proceeds. Understanding the breakdown of these costs and budgeting accordingly is crucial to avoid surprises at closing. Additionally, the closing process involves a significant amount of paperwork, including the deed, settlement statement, and transfer documents. Your real estate agent and escrow officer will guide you through these documents, ensuring everything is in order for a successful closing.

Timing the Sale

Timing can significantly impact the success of your home sale in Costa Mesa. The local real estate market may experience seasonal fluctuations, with certain times of the year being more favorable for sellers. For instance, spring and summer are often considered peak selling seasons, as buyers are more active and the weather is conducive to house hunting. Collaborating with your real estate agent to determine the optimal time to list your home can enhance your chances of a quick and profitable sale.

Preparing for Moving Day

As the sale of your home progresses, it's important to start planning for your move. Begin by organizing and packing your belongings, prioritizing items you won't need immediately. Hiring a reputable moving company can alleviate the stress of moving day and ensure your possessions are transported safely. Additionally, coordinating the logistics of your move, such as utility transfers and address changes, can help streamline the transition to your new home. Preparing in advance ensures a smooth and efficient move once the sale is finalized.
